What is oil logistics?

Oil logistics involves managing the transportation, storage, and distribution of crude oil and petroleum products. It requires coordination of supply chains, use of specialized equipment, and adherence to safety and environmental regulations to ensure efficient delivery from production sites to end-users.

What are some common challenges faced in oil logistics roles, and how are they typically addressed?

Professionals in oil logistics frequently encounter challenges such as fluctuating supply and demand, strict regulatory compliance, and coordinating complex transportation routes. To address these, teams rely on robust planning systems, close collaboration with suppliers and transport partners, and continuous monitoring of regulations and safety standards. Developing strong troubleshooting skills and maintaining clear communication channels are essential strategies for overcoming disruptions and ensuring timely, cost-effective delivery of oil products.

Job description

Marketing Scheduler II is responsible for the day-to-day coordination and execution of crude oil movements via pipeline and trucking. This role supports scheduling activities, nominations, and settlement processes while working closely with internal and external marketers, operations, and production groups to provide assistance in forecasting and managing production levels in relation to sales and/or transportation. Work effectively with all customers, operations, measurement, accounting, legal, and land departments to resolve new and routine issues, staying apprised of regulatory issues, tariffs, and other matters affecting contract requirements.
Key Responsibilities
  • Coordinate daily crude oil movements across pipeline and trucking systems to support

sales and production activities
  • Prepare, submit, and manage pipeline nominations, including timely adjustments throughout the scheduling cycle
  • Communicate directly with pipelines, trucking companies, terminals, and counterparties to execute movement plans
  • Monitor and track volumes to ensure timely deliveries and flow assurance
  • Support monthly settlement, including volume reconciliation, ticket validation, and invoice review
  • Identify and resolve discrepancies related to volumes, measurement, and scheduling variances
  • Maintain accurate and organized records of all schedules, movements, and communications
  • Respond to operational issues such as outages, delays, or scheduling conflicts in a timely manner
  • Meet strict deadlines for nominations, scheduling cycles, and month-end close
  • Provide after-hours and weekend support as needed to ensure continuity of operations

Job Requirements
  • Bachelor's degree preferred; High School diploma or GED required.
  • 0-3 years of experience in crude oil scheduling, logistics, or operations (internships applicable)
  • Proficient in MS Office, particularly excel and PowerPoint; experience with Allegro or similar systems is a plus
  • Basic understanding of crude oil transportation (pipeline and trucking) preferred
  • 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ced, deadline-driven environment
  • Strong communication skills with the ability to effectively coordinate across internal teams and external partners
  • Demonstrates a sense of ownership and urgency in completing assigned tasks in time-sensitive situations
  • Willingness to work flexible hours, including evenings and weekends as needed
